Rob Ford was always going to have his story come to the big screen one day. It’s just too juicy and larger than life. Somehow, the story of how Ford, the Mayor of Toronto, was finally caught up in a scandal that stuck, is brought to dull life in Run This Town. Instead of a riveting journalism procedural or an over the top political drama, we get things somewhere in between. The film thinks that it’s smarter than it is, more interesting than it is, and more important than it is. It all adds up to a major disappointment, especially if you saw the potential in this story. The movie is a drama about how the 2011 Rob Ford scandal came to be international news. After a successful festival run, Clara has been acquired by Screen Media for U.S. distribution, the company said today. Clara, starring Patrick J. Adams and Troian Bellisario, tells the story of an obsessive astronomer and a curious artist who form an unlikely bond, leading to a profound, scientific discovery. A May theatrical day-and-date release in planned.
The thriller — written and directed by Akash Sherman — premiered at the 2018 Toronto Film Festival, and went on to win the best narrative feature award at the Austin Film Festival.
“Following an amazing international festival tour, I’m incredibly excited to finally be able to share Clara with audiences in the U.S.,” said Sherman. “This is a film that aims to speak to both mind and heart, and which, I hope, challenges audiences to consider some big questions about science and space, and the cosmic nature of human connection.”
